Baseball Preview: Hardin Hornets vs. Kirbyville Wildcats
The Hardin Hornets will face off against the Kirbyville Wildcats at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. The two teams have allowed few runs on average, (Hardin 3.9, Kirbyville 2.9) so any runs scored will be well earned.
Last Tuesday, Hardin came up short against Kirbyville and fell 5-1.
For Kirbyville's part, David Fussell sp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: he surrendered a run (which was unearned) on one hit and racked up nine Ks. That's the fewest hits Fussell has allowed since back in February.
On the hitting side, Braxton Jacks was incredible, getting on base in all four of his plate appearances with two stolen bases and two RBI. That's the most RBI he has posted since back in February. Another player making a difference was Luke Fussell, who scored a run and stole Two bases. while going 1-for-3.
Kirbyville is on a roll lately: they've won nine of their last ten matchups. That's provided a nice bump to their 13-3 record this season. Those victories came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 1.6 runs on average over those games. Hardin has traveled a rocky road recently, having lost four of their last five games. That's put a noticeable dent in their 8-5-1 record this season.
The pitchers for both teams better look sharp on Friday as neither team is afraid to steal. Hardin has been swiping bases left and right this season, having averaged 3.9 stolen bases per game. However, it's not like Kirbyville struggles in that department as they've been averaging 3.1 stolen bases. The only question left is which team can snag more.
